面部地标注释背后的噪音的祝福和诅咒

The Blessing and the Curse of the Noise behind Facial Landmark Annotations

论文作者

Xiang, Xiaoyu, Cheng, Yang, Xu, Shaoyuan, Lin, Qian, Allebach, Jan

论文摘要

2D面部标志性检测的不断发展的算法使人们能够识别面孔,分析面部表情等。但是,现有方法在应用于视频时仍会遇到不稳定面部标志的问题。由于先前的研究表明,面部地标的不稳定性是由于公共数据集标记质量的不一致引起的,因此我们希望更好地了解注释噪声的影响。在本文中,我们做出以下贡献:1)我们提出了两个定量测量检测到面部地标的稳定性的指标,2)我们对现有公共数据集中的注释噪声进行了建模,3)3)我们研究了不同类型的噪声在训练面对准神经网络中的影响,并提出了相应的解决方案。我们的结果表明,检测到的面部地标的准确性和稳定性都有所提高。

The evolving algorithms for 2D facial landmark detection empower people to recognize faces, analyze facial expressions, etc. However, existing methods still encounter problems of unstable facial landmarks when applied to videos. Because previous research shows that the instability of facial landmarks is caused by the inconsistency of labeling quality among the public datasets, we want to have a better understanding of the influence of annotation noise in them. In this paper, we make the following contributions: 1) we propose two metrics that quantitatively measure the stability of detected facial landmarks, 2) we model the annotation noise in an existing public dataset, 3) we investigate the influence of different types of noise in training face alignment neural networks, and propose corresponding solutions. Our results demonstrate improvements in both accuracy and stability of detected facial landmarks.
